Agree. I'm not discounting their team this season because they look solid. But the teams they have beaten are simply names at this point in the season and could very well be garbage once the season plays out. Saturday will tell us a lot.

I'll also point out that Smart inherited a team that won 10 games in 2015, and won 8, with miracle finishes over Mizz, Aub, Uk, Vu and Nichols St and a blowout loss to OM.

I'm not defending JM here, but Smart wasn't needing to rebuild anything. It was on cruise control and had talent all over the field. The AD took a gamble on getting over the hump. We'll see if it pays off. But our scenarios are nothing alike.
